In BTK, a btk::Acquisition has the possibility to resize it number of samples from the beginning and the end. We can do the same for a ma::Trial object.

In fact, we can do more as proposed on the forum: How to properly cut/resize/trim a trial?

  • ma::processing::trim(): remove all the samples at the beginning and the end of trial where reconstructed time sequences has residual < 0
  • ma::processing::cut(): split the trial into several ones
  • ma::processing::resize(): set the number of frame for each time sequence in a trial (starting from the begging or the end of the data)
